Effective Tips For Helping You To Manage Work-Related Stress

Timmothy Washington

It is a fact of life that many people will occupy extremely stressful jobs. While these jobs can be personally or financially rewarding, the stress that comes with them can have very detrimental effects on your life. For individuals that are struggling with managing this source of stress, there are some basic guidelines that may prove to be useful.

Include Time To Unwind At The End Or Start Of Every Day

Individuals with high-stress jobs will often find that their occupations can bleed over into other aspects of their lives. One of the first casualties of this side effect will be that individuals may find it difficult to dedicate time to their own interests and relaxation. Not surprisingly, individuals that fail to unwind for at least a little while each day will find that their stress levels may rapidly start to rise. By making sure to set aside a small block of time either before or after work where you can enjoy recreation, you may find that you can drastically reduce the stress from your job.

Prepare A List Of The Most Common Sources Of Stress

Every person's sources of stress can be different and unique. Unfortunately, many individuals will make little to no effort to track the common sources of stress that they encounter. Taking the time to write down the stresses that are most prevalent in your life can help you to notice themes, trends or other similarities that may prove useful as you are combating these stressors. In addition to writing down the source of the stress, you may also want to rate the stress on a scale of one to ten. This will allow you to prioritize the stressors that trigger the most intense response.

Consider Seeing A Therapist That Offers Work Stress Therapy

If you are finding that you are simply unable to control your work-related stress, it may be wise to consider visiting a therapist that can offer work stress counseling. These sessions can prove invaluable, as they will allow you to better isolate the sources of stress, identify effective strategies for dealing with the stress, and provide you with a release for much of the stress that you may be holding. Most individuals will find that they only need these sessions for a fairly short period of time, but these professionals can provide counseling and treatment for as long as their patients are benefiting from the sessions.
